What is The Meaning of Hifz?

Hifz, in Arabic, refers to the memorization and preservation of the entire Quran, the holy book of Islam, in one’s memory.

It involves committing each verse, chapter, and section of the Quran to memory, word for word, without any mistakes. Those who successfully memorize the Quran are called Hafiz or Hafiza. Hifz is considered a significant achievement in Islam and is highly revered in Muslim communities worldwide.

How to Memorize Quran Quickly and Fast?

Memorizing the Quran quickly and efficiently involves a combination of structured techniques, consistent effort, and spiritual focus, Here are some steps to help you achieve this goal:

  • Set Specific Goals

Define clear, achievable targets for your memorization journey. Decide how many verses or pages you aim to memorize daily or weekly.

By setting specific goals, you can track your progress, stay motivated, and ensure that your efforts are structured and focused. This approach helps you maintain a steady pace and keeps you on the path to successfully memorizing the Quran.

  • Create a Routine

Establishing a regular memorization schedule is crucial for effective Quran memorization. Choose a time of day when you are most alert and able to focus, and stick to this routine consistently.

A well-structured routine helps build discipline, ensures steady progress, and makes the memorization process more manageable and sustainable.

  • Start with Easier Sections

Begin your memorization journey with shorter surahs (chapters) of the Quran and gradually progress to longer ones.

This approach helps build confidence, establishes a strong foundation, and makes the overall process more manageable. Starting small allows you to experience success early on, motivating you to continue and tackle more challenging sections as you progress.

  • Understand the Meaning

Comprehending the meaning of the verses can significantly aid in memorization. By studying translations and tafsir (interpretations), you can grasp the context and significance of each verse. This deeper understanding not only makes memorization easier but also enriches your spiritual connection to the Quran, allowing you to internalize its teachings more profoundly.

  • Use Repetition

Repetition is essential for effective memorization. By reciting each verse multiple times, you ensure it sticks in your memory.

Once you’ve memorized a section, regularly reviewing previously learned verses is crucial to reinforce retention. This consistent practice not only helps solidify your memorization but also keeps the verses fresh in your mind.

  • Listen to Recitations

Engaging with Quranic recitations by skilled reciters can significantly aid your memorization journey. Listening helps improve pronunciation and understanding of the rhythm, making the memorization process smoother and more enjoyable.

Regular exposure to recitations also reinforces the verses in your memory, facilitating quicker recall and retention.

  • Write It Down

Enhancing memory retention can be achieved by writing down the verses. As you recite each verse, write it multiple times. This method reinforces learning through visual and motor skills, helping to embed the verses more deeply in your memory.

  • Break It Down

When faced with longer Quranic verses, an effective strategy is to divide them into smaller, manageable parts. By breaking down complex passages into smaller segments, you can focus on memorizing each part thoroughly before moving on to the next.

This method not only enhances understanding but also facilitates easier retention and recall. Gradually combining these smaller parts will ultimately lead to mastering the verse as a whole, ensuring a more comprehensive and structured approach to Quranic memorization.

  • Recite Aloud

Engaging in the recitation of Quranic verses aloud is a powerful technique for enhancing memorization. When you recite aloud, you not only reinforce the auditory aspect of learning but also strengthen your pronunciation and fluency.

This method leverages auditory learning, allowing you to internalize the verses more effectively through repeated vocalization. By vocalizing the verses, you create a direct connection between hearing and speaking, which aids in committing the verses to memory more confidently and accurately. 

  • Regular Revision

Consistent revision is indispensable in the journey of Quran memorization. Once you’ve committed verses to memory, regular revision serves as a crucial practice to reinforce and retain what you’ve learned.

It helps to prevent forgetting and ensures that the verses remain firmly entrenched in your memory. By revisiting memorized portions frequently, you strengthen your grasp on the Quranic text, allowing you to maintain accuracy in recitation and comprehension.

This disciplined approach not only enhances memorization efficiency but also nurtures a deeper spiritual connection with the Quran.

  • Staying Consistent 

Consistency is the bedrock of successful Quran memorization. Instead of overwhelming yourself with large portions in one sitting, focusing on daily, manageable amounts is key.

This approach not only makes the task more achievable but also facilitates deeper learning and retention over time. By committing to regular practice, even if it’s just a small amount each day, you build a steady momentum towards your memorization goals.

Consistency ensures steady progress and reinforces your connection with the Quran, fostering a more profound understanding and appreciation of its teaching.

Is It Possible To Memorize The Quran Rapidly, or Does It Require Years Of Study?

While memorizing the Quran is a lifelong journey for many, it is possible to accelerate the process with dedication, effective techniques, and consistent effort.
 Some individuals can memorize the Quran rapidly within a few years or even months, depending on their commitment and memorization methods.

How Important is Understanding The Meaning Of The Quranic Verses In The Memorization Process?

Understanding the meaning of the verses can significantly aid memorization by providing context and making the verses more meaningful. 
It helps in grasping the content and connecting emotionally with the text, which can enhance retention and recitation.
